T. rex was one of the largest land carnivores of all time. One of the largest and the most complete specimens, nicknamed Sue (FMNH PR2081), is located at the Field Museum of Natural History in Chicago. WebGeological Era Qns. Frequently Asked Dinosaur Questions. Question #6: How many teeth did T. rex have (and how big were they)? Answer: T. rex's had over 60 thick, conical, bone-crunching teeth that were up to 9 inches (23 cm) long. Its jaws were up to 4 feet (1.2 m) long. For more information on T. rex, click here .
